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1989515598 30599327 28791 295 68146881
9593 681
9593 681
184 7131 69
All about undefined
Interested in learning more?
9593 681
184 7131 69
See more
44769305090 48797941141 9241354
04 724846 60368995 715367
See more
935379 422 8094850
73687430 525384497 80652450
See more